Band gap tuning and defects suppression upon Mg doping in electrospun ZnO nanowires

We report the synthesis of inter-twinned ZnO nanowires doped with Mg2+ by electrospinning polyvinyl alcohol along with metal oxide precursors followed by heat treatment 650 degrees C for 3 h in air. Mg doping influences the morphology of the nanofibers as well as the structure and optical properties of the heat treated samples. Up to 5 wt% Mg doping, single phase wurtzite structure of ZnO is retained. Optical bandgap energy of ZnO nanowires could be tuned over the range of 3.25-3.56 eV by increasing Mg doping up to 8 wt%. Interestingly, defects present in undoped ZnO decreased drastically upon doping with Mg.
